THE petitioner has challenged in this writ petition the order dated 20. 07. 2001 by which the labour Court, Jodhpur in labour case No. 22/2000 held that not giving of the semi permanent status to Shyam Sunder and Alok Vyas by orders dated 1st Jan. , 1996 & 28th Oct. , 1995 is unjust and illegal. THE labour Court directed petitioners-non-applicants to grant the semi permanent status to the workmen on completion of two year's service from the initial date of appointment i. e. from 1st Dec. , 1992 for Shyam Sunder and 1st Oct. , 1991 for Alok Vyas and grant regular pay scale after declaring them semi permanent.
